What the heck is blue shirt?
 
A scholarship that may or may not come.

No. A blue shirt is when you walk on for a short period of time (it may only be a day) and then you are put on scholarship which is debited to the next year's initial counters. However, you are eligible to play immediately.

A grey shirt is when you delay your entry to a university until the January after you would have enrolled and are an early enrollee in the next years signing class.

The grey shirt is more dangerous in terms of being left out because who knows what happens during the months that you are waiting to enroll. You might get hurt, be recruited over, or situation just change. The blue shirt gets you on campus, on scholarship, and on the team immediately.

The article posted in the numbers thread said a BS is paying his own way till a scholarship becomes available. I also read it as a BS is not guaranteed a scholarship. Looked like a risk to me.

Here is what I saw.

A blueshirt is a player who arrived on campus as a "preferred" or "recruited" walk-on and goes on to earn a football scholarship. The NCAA doesn't allow for schools to produce written promises of scholarships to walk-ons, but that doesn't stop a school from telling a prospect who walks on that an offer is coming after a certain point.

As we all know the promise of a scholarship "at some point" means nothing. Imo, it's a risk.
